Abstract
Hartman proved in 1939 that the width of the largest possible strip in the complex plane, on which a Dirichlet series is uniformly a.s.-sign convergent (i.e., converges uniformly for almost all sequences of signs ) but does not convergent absolutely, equals . We study this result from a more modern point of view within the framework of so called Hardy-type Dirichlet series with values in a Banach space.
